At least that’s what Sony’s UK Managing Director Ray Maguire believes: GTA IV, Fallout 3 and Tomb Raider Underworld downloadable content packs (still known as Xbox 360 exclusive) will make their way to the PlayStation 3, too.
“Nothing is ever exclusive. Things get wrapped up for a period of time for a large amount of money,” he said in an interview with Videogamer. “I would much rather that we were investing money into making sure that we’ve got great R&D and we start producing games like LittleBigPlanet, rather than paying other people a huge amount of money to stop people playing their product,” he nicely pointed.
